How Can Automated WordPress Plugin Management Improve Efficiency?

Automated WordPress plugin management streamlines the process of updating and maintaining plugins, reducing the need for manual oversight. This efficiency is achieved through tools that automate updates, monitor plugin performance, and ensure compatibility with the latest WordPress versions. Automation frameworks typically integrate with WordPress’s REST API and leverage cron jobs or webhook triggers to schedule and execute updates without administrator intervention. These tools also provide detailed logging and rollback capabilities, allowing site owners to revert to previous plugin versions if an update causes issues.

By minimizing the time spent on routine maintenance tasks, website owners can focus on more strategic aspects of their online presence. Furthermore, automation helps to minimize security vulnerabilities by ensuring that plugins are always up to date, reducing the window of exposure to known exploits. Advanced automation solutions also incorporate pre-update compatibility scans and post-update health checks, which verify that the site remains stable and functional after changes are applied.

How Does Automation Reduce Plugin Conflicts and Errors?

Automation plays a critical role in reducing plugin conflicts and errors by ensuring that all components of a WordPress site are compatible with one another. Automated updates help prevent outdated software from causing conflicts, which can lead to site crashes or performance issues. Additionally, staging environments created by automation tools allow users to test updates before applying them to the live site, further reducing the risk of conflicts. Compatibility checks performed by automated systems can identify potential issues before they arise, ensuring a smoother update process.

These compatibility checks often involve scanning plugin code for deprecated functions, verifying adherence to WordPress coding standards, and cross-referencing plugin dependencies. Some advanced tools also simulate plugin interactions in sandboxed environments to detect conflicts dynamically. This proactive approach minimizes downtime and maintains site integrity.

What Are the Best Practices for WordPress Plugin Compatibility and Conflict Checking?

Ensuring plugin compatibility and effectively managing conflicts is essential for maintaining a stable WordPress site. Best practices include conducting regular compatibility checks, using staging environments for testing updates, and regularly auditing plugins to remove any that are no longer in use. These strategies help to maintain a clean and efficient plugin environment, reducing the likelihood of conflicts.

Compatibility checks should be integrated into the update workflow, ideally automated to run prior to deployment. This includes verifying PHP version compatibility, checking for deprecated WordPress functions, and ensuring that plugins do not override each other’s hooks or filters in conflicting ways. Staging environments should mirror the live site’s configuration closely to provide accurate testing results.

What Strategies Prevent and Resolve Plugin Conflicts?

Preventing and resolving plugin conflicts requires a systematic approach:

  1. Systematic Deactivation: Deactivating plugins one by one can help identify which plugin is causing a conflict. This process should be documented carefully to track findings.
  2. Regular Audits: Conducting regular audits to remove unused plugins can help streamline the site and reduce potential conflicts. Unused plugins may introduce outdated code or security risks.
  3. Backup Before Updates: Always back up the site before applying updates to ensure that a restore point is available in case of issues. Backups should include both files and databases.

These strategies not only help in preventing conflicts but also provide a clear path for resolving them when they occur.

What Are the Best WordPress Plugin Update Tools for Bulk Updates?

For bulk updates, several tools are particularly effective:

  1. Bulk Plugin Update: This tool allows users to update multiple plugins simultaneously, saving time and effort. It supports scheduling and can be configured to exclude certain plugins from bulk updates.
  2. WP-CLI: A command-line interface that enables users to manage WordPress installations, including bulk updates, efficiently. WP-CLI supports scripting and automation, making it ideal for developers and administrators managing multiple sites.
  3. ManageWP: As mentioned earlier, this tool also supports bulk updates across multiple sites, making it a versatile choice for site managers. It provides detailed reports and notifications on update statuses.

These tools facilitate a more streamlined approach to plugin management, allowing for quick updates without compromising site integrity.

How Do Plugin Security Best Practices Protect Your Website?

Adhering to plugin security best practices can significantly enhance website protection:

  1. Regular Updates: Keeping plugins updated is critical for addressing known vulnerabilities. Updates often patch security holes that could be exploited by attackers.
  2. Remove Unused Plugins: Unused plugins can pose security risks; removing them helps to minimize exposure. They may contain outdated code or unpatched vulnerabilities.
  3. Implement a Web Application Firewall: A firewall can provide an additional layer of security against potential threats by filtering malicious traffic and blocking common attack vectors.

By following these best practices, website owners can create a more secure environment for their WordPress sites.

How to Audit Installed Plugins for Vulnerabilities Using Patchstack and WPScan

Effective vulnerability management begins with auditing installed plugins for known security issues. Tools such as Patchstack and WPScan provide comprehensive vulnerability scanning tailored for WordPress environments. These tools cross-reference installed plugin versions against extensive vulnerability databases, identifying CVEs (Common Vulnerabilities and Exposures) that may affect the site.

Patchstack offers real-time monitoring and alerts for new vulnerabilities, enabling administrators to respond quickly. WPScan, available as a command-line tool and API, supports automated scans integrated into continuous deployment pipelines. Both tools provide detailed reports including severity ratings, exploitability, and remediation recommendations.

Site owners should establish regular scanning schedules and integrate these tools into their update workflows. Automated policies can be configured to trigger immediate updates or alerts when critical vulnerabilities are detected. Additionally, deprecated plugins—those no longer maintained by developers—should be identified and replaced promptly to avoid unpatched security risks.

How to Assess Plugin Performance Impact Using Query Monitor and New Relic

Beyond security and compatibility, plugin performance impact is a critical factor in maintaining a fast and responsive WordPress site. Resource-heavy plugins can degrade site speed, increase server load, and negatively affect user experience and SEO rankings.

Tools such as Query Monitor and New Relic provide in-depth performance analysis. Query Monitor is a WordPress plugin that profiles database queries, PHP errors, hooks, and HTTP requests, allowing administrators to identify plugins causing slow queries or excessive resource consumption. New Relic, a cloud-based application performance monitoring service, offers detailed insights into server response times, transaction traces, and external service calls.

By analyzing data from these tools, WordPress administrators can pinpoint plugins that disproportionately impact performance. Strategies to mitigate these impacts include disabling or replacing inefficient plugins, optimizing plugin settings, and implementing caching mechanisms. Regular performance audits should be part of the plugin management routine to maintain optimal site speed.
